!!!Bergammer, Friedrich eigentlich F. Glueckselig

b. Vienna, Dec. 18, 1909, 
d. New York (USA), Oct. 9, 1981, poet. An art dealer in Vienna, he was 
interned briefly by the National Socialists in 1938, after which he 
fled to the USA, where he established himself as a museum expert. 1935 
co-founder of the literary magazine "das silberboot" ("the silver 
boat"), wrote formally conventional poetry. His later work focused on 
life in exile and Jewish identity.

!Works
Aus meiner Einsamkeit, 1926; Von Mensch zu Mensch, 1955; Die 
Fahrt der Blaetter, 1959; Fluegelschlaege, 1971; Momentaufnahme, 1981; 
Die vorletzte Stummheit, 1984.
